Fort Greely
Fort Greely is significantly wealthier than the US average, with a median household income of $88,125. Population has grown 17% since 2000. 41%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her, well above the national rate of 28%. At a median age of 31.9, residents skew younger than the country as a whole. Poverty is rare here, at 2.6% of residents. Households here earn about 32% more than the Alaska median.
